Immersion silvering solutions were used to coat copper powder parts. The solutions contained silver nitrate and polyethylenepolyamine (PPM), which form a chelated compound. The effect of the length of PPM molecule and of the AgNO//3 concentration on deposit adhesion and ductility were studied by scratching and bending tests. It was found that the deposit qualities improved with increasing PPM length, while with increasing AgNO//3 concentration they worsened.
